Hello Adrian What oil would you recommend for use in a t20 to be used on the track. Along the same line any tire recommendations? thanks Serge |
Adrian Baker
| Posted on Tuesday, March 23, 2004 - 6:52 pm: | |
Gearbox oil: I use 1 litre of fully synthetic SAE 5-40. I was told that this would make the clutch slip... well mine did a season and a half on original worn plates and never dragged (once warm) or slipped. Highly recommended. Two stroke oil: I use Castrol 747. Hard to find, but you can order it. Superb stuff that I run at a ratio of 35:1. Tyres: the only front one to use is the Dunlop 2.75/3.75 KR825. Ideal on a WM2 or WM1 rim. Go for soft compound, but it won't last long! Can be used on the back too, but maybe a bit small for a big rider. I'm about to try a new rear tyre, so watch this space! |
